Date: Sun, 03 Nov 2002 21:51:03 +0100 On Sun, 3 Nov 2002 20:05:25 +0100, Paul van der Heu <pvdh_at_xs4all.nl> wrote: >If the peak meter interferes with the main operation of the machine >and there is no significant reason to blame the core of the software >the peak meter should behave better of be left out. You should not >start hacking the (working) softwares core because an add on puts too >much strain on it. Principially I agree. But it is not only a peak meter problem. If you have many lines scrolling on the wps you don't need a peak meter to make the jukebox stutter while loading. -> It is a more basic problem. I think we need a way to ask the loading / bitswapping engines wether they are busy. This way we could disable performance eaters when necessary.
